Output 64860a4c0166f7b8526de9753db73759b34983182f5918a1f977702586fdb046:0

value
27595081
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5823061a9bde6fc2b28466e040086652806a4b79 OP_EQUALVERIFY OP_CHECKSIG
address
1932RP4d21Hc75qLXdmV2kZd2XtZeMABbb
transaction
64860a4c0166f7b8526de9753db73759b34983182f5918a1f977702586fdb046
spent
true